原文:$().attr() 和 $().css的区别

使用jquery的.attr 方法去给div隐藏,这样写的 div id .attr display , none ,发现并没有生效,但是docunment.getElementById div id .style display , none 就生效了。 而且再调试的时候发现,使用 div id .attr width , 也是生效的....原因:应该写成 div id .css display ...

2019-03-13 16:26 0 2340 推荐指数:

查看详情

jQuery 的attr()与css()的区别

jQuery 的attr()与css()的区别 1.attr是用来获得或设置标签属性的(attribute的缩写) var myId = $("#myId"); myId.attr("data-name", "baidu"); // 设置属性名data-name,值baidu ...

Fri Apr 21 06:46:00 CST 2017 0 6839
CSS属性之attr()

CSS函数attr()是用来获取被选中元素的属性值,并且在样式文件中使用。它也可以用在伪类元素里,在伪类元素里使用,它得到的是伪元素的原始元素的值。 attr()函数可以和任何CSS属性一起使用,但是除了content外,其余都还是试验性的(简单说就是不稳定,浏览器不一定支持 ...

Wed Jan 03 01:01:00 CST 2018 0 2802
JQuery的attr 与 val区别

.attr(attributeName)   attributeName:需要获取属性的名称。   获取匹配集中第一个元素的属性值。1.6中attr返回属性的值为undefined,如果没有设置(set)。另外,.attr不应该在普通对象、数组(array)、窗口(window)或者文档中 ...

Tue Nov 06 07:43:00 CST 2012 2 2748
getAttribute() 与 attr() 的区别

getAttribute() 和 attr() 都是获取元素属性的方法,只是一种是 JS 写法,一种是 JQ 写法,但其实它们是有区别的。 主要区别 调用 getAttribute() 的主体必须是元素(Element) getAttribute():返回属性值,是一个文本 ...

Sat Jul 14 07:07:00 CST 2018 0 4159
attr()与prop()的区别

attr 与prop从中文意思看,两者分别是获取/设置 attributes 和 properties 的方法。 以前一直使用attr对元素设置属性,但这次项目遇到了一个问题。项目需求是点击面板查看用户信息,当多个用户相互切换时使用attr将请求的性别展示出来(attr("checked ...

Sun May 05 18:50:00 CST 2019 0 4400
.attr()与.data()的区别

今天在做一个功能时,用到了利用attr记录暂时的值,还是按照之前的一惯做法,attr赋值,data取值,但是!失灵了! 然后,调试发现,之前都是在页面初始化时,标签已有attr属性,此时用$.data()是可以获取到,但是,当再次$.attr()赋值后,就不可以了。 经搜索及调试及验证后 ...

Sat Jan 06 19:38:00 CST 2018 0 988
CSS中的content和attr的用法

问题缘起 在闲看别人网站时发现了这样的代码 <span class="hamburger icon" data-icon="C"> .icon:before { content: attr(data-memory); display:block; } 感觉很新鲜,content的用法 ...

Sun Aug 16 21:43:00 CST 2015 0 4857
jQuery中的prop和attr区别

最近在做一个项目用jq时发现一个问题 在谷歌中可以正常出效果 但是在火狐中就是不行 就是这个prop和attr 之前用的是attr方法 但是在火狐中不出效果 于是特意看了两者的区别 主要区别就是: prop 对于HTML元素本身就带有的固有属性 attr ...

Fri Jan 05 23:40:00 CST 2018 1 6553
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M